Amanda Park is a small town in Washington with a population of 78. Residents earn $43,929 per year, which is 42% below the national average.

Lake Quinault Lodge Sometime in the early 1900's there was a fire here that destroyed a couple of buildings. There was only one fatality, a cleaning woman caught in the attic. After the rebuild, most of the original attic was saved and restored. You can still feel her when you go up there (it's a small conference room now) and in the kitchen, she throws glasses and silverware where nobody was there before.
